33 * The Multiplication replacement can consist of the following instructions.
36 LEA, /**< the LEA instruction */
37 SHIFT, /**< the SHIFT instruction */
38 SUB, /**< the SUB instruction */
39 ADD, /**< the ADD instruction */
40 ZERO, /**< creates a ZERO constant */
41 MUL, /**< the original MUL instruction */
42 ROOT /**< the ROOT value that is multiplied */
46 * A Callback for evaluating the costs of an instruction.
48 * @param kind the instruction
49 * @param tv for MUL instruction, the multiplication constant
51 * @return the costs of this instruction
53 typedef int (*evaluate_costs_func)(insn_kind kind, tarval *tv);
56 * A parameter structure that drives the machine dependent Firm
59 struct ir_settings_arch_dep_t {
60 /* Mul optimization */
61 unsigned also_use_subs : 1; /**< Use also Subs when resolving Muls to shifts */
62 unsigned maximum_shifts; /**< The maximum number of shifts that shall be inserted for a mul. */
63 unsigned highest_shift_amount; /**< The highest shift amount you want to
64 tolerate. Muls which would require a higher
65 shift constant are left. */
66 evaluate_costs_func evaluate; /**< Evaluate the costs of a generated instruction. */
68 /* Div/Mod optimization */
69 unsigned allow_mulhs : 1; /**< Use the Mulhs operation for division by constant */
70 unsigned allow_mulhu : 1; /**< Use the Mulhu operation for division by constant */
71 unsigned max_bits_for_mulh; /**< Maximum number of bits the Mulh operation can take.
72 Modes with higher amount of bits will use Mulh */
76 * A factory function, that provides architecture parameters for
77 * machine dependent optimizations.
79 typedef const ir_settings_arch_dep_t *(*arch_dep_params_factory_t)(void);
82 * A default parameter factory for testing purposes.
84 const ir_settings_arch_dep_t *arch_dep_default_factory(void);

97 * Initialize the machine dependent optimizations.
98 * @param factory A factory that delivers parameters for these
99 * optimizations. If NULL is passed, or this method
100 * is not called, the machine dependent optimizations
101 * are not enabled at all.
103 void arch_dep_init(arch_dep_params_factory_t factory);
106 * Set the optimizations that shall be applied.
107 * @param opts An optimization bit mask.
109 void arch_dep_set_opts(arch_dep_opts_t opts);
112 * Replace Muls with Shifts and Add/Subs.
113 * This function is driven by the 3 parameters:
116 * - highest_shift_amount
118 * If irn is a Mul with a Const, the constant is inspected if it meets the
119 * requirements of the three variables stated above. If a Shl/Add/Sub
120 * sequence can be generated that meets these requirements, this expression
121 * is returned. In each other case irn is returned unmodified.
123 * @param irn The Firm node to inspect.
124 * @return A replacement expression for irn.
126 ir_node *arch_dep_replace_mul_with_shifts(ir_node *irn);
